‘Pasilyo,’ ‘Kill Bill’ among most streamed songs in PH on Valentine’s Week

(Screencap from Spotify via Gabriela Baron / PTV DMIS)

By Gabriela Baron

Spotify Philippines released the most-streamed songs in the Philippines from Feb. 10 to 16.

The top song was “Pasilyo” by Olongapo-based band SunKissed Lola, followed by “Kill Bill” and “Snooze,” both by American singer Sza, at #2 and #3.

Two songs by rookie Korean girl group NewJeans “Omg” and “Ditto” at #4 and #9, respectively.

Meanwhile, Miley Cyrus’ “Flowers” was at #5.

American singer and songwriter d4vd’s “Here With Me” was at #6, while Canadian singer-actor The Weeknd’s “Reminder” was at #8.

Among the Filipino songs included in the list were “Mahika” by Adie and Janine at #7 and “Umaasa” by Calein at #10. -ag
